Men's Health, Jan/Feb 2005, No. 375: Improving Cancer Prevention

How can we improve cancer prevention and support for those affected? Produced in collaboration with the Ligue, this 40-page special report provides an overview of the initiatives implemented in the fight against cancer, now designated a "national cause." The authors—doctors, health educators, psychiatrists, and psychologists—explain how they work to prevent and screen for cancer, and to give a voice to those affected. Several innovative initiatives are highlighted: support groups, women’s support networks, and follow-up care for people in vulnerable situations. Also in this issue: a look at teenagers’ eating habits. And the alarming rise of “premixes”—alcoholic beverages mixed with soda—in Belgium.
